Новости
От проекта MPlayer отделился форк MPlayer2 , в качестве мотивов создания которого называется желание форсирования развития проекта и реализации возможностей, отсутствующих в других мультимедиа плеерах для Unix-систем. В настоящее время уже доступен кандидат в релизы MPlayer2. MPlayer2 совместим с MPlayer на уровне конфигурации, опций командной строки и протокола удаленного управления, т.е. может быть использован с уже доступными GUI-клиентами.
В последнее время постепенно стала появляться информация о возможностях, которые планируется реализовать в веб-браузере Mozilla Firefox 5. Программа в очередной раз получит сильно обновлённый внешний вид, а также, возможно, появится тесная интеграция с социальными сетями. Некоторые из нововведений, которые будут перечислены ниже, могут появиться в более поздних версиях, так как разработчики поменяли расписание и критерии релизов - в будущем новая основная версия Firefox будет выходить раз в 4-6 месяцев.
Zdenek Kalal, исследователь искусственного интеллекта и компьютерного зрения, представил исходный код проекта OpenTLD , распространяющийся под лицензией GPL 3 . Проект написан на языках C и Matlab и пока поддерживает только ОС Windows. Тем не менее, в ближайшем будущем Matlab-участки кода планируется переписать на чистом Cи и сделать проект совместимым с Linux и Mac OS X, а также портировать его на платформы Android и Apple iOS.
После четырех месяцев разработки представлен релиз.
Увидела свет первая бета-версия безопасного пользовательского Linux-дистрибутива Qubes OS , разрабатываемого под руководством Йоанны Рутковской (Joanna Rutkowska), польского специалиста по безопасности, получившей известность благодаря созданию "неуловимого" руткита Blue Pill и разработке метода атаки на механизмы защиты процессоров Intel TXT и Intel System Management Mode (SMM). Высокая устойчивость Qubes OS к взломам достигается за счет использования гипервизора Xen, поверх которого работают несколько виртуальных Linux-машин (доменов), выполняющих строго определенный набор функций.
После недавнего скандала , разразившегося вокруг сохранения в устройствах iPhone и iPad полной истории координат перемещения абонента, энтузиасты переключились на поиск аналогичной проблемы в телефонах на базе платформы Android. В результате было выявлено , что Android также сохраняет подобную информацию, но данные хранятся в виде кэша координат за ограниченный промежуток времени и для получения доступа к кэшу необходимы привилегии суперпользователя, т.е. требуется взлом прошивки и получения прав root.
После полутора лет разработки вышел релиз OpenVPN 2.2.0 , популярной открытой системы для создания виртуальных частных сетей, позволяющей организовать шифрованное соединение между двумя клиентскими машинами или организовать централизованный VPN сервер для одновременной работы нескольких клиентов. Код OpenVPN распространяется в рамках лицензии GPLv2, готовые бинарные пакеты подготовлены для Debian и Ubuntu.
Вышла четвёртая версия проекта Miro , сочетающего в себе музыкальный проигрыватель, видеоплеер, конвертер мультимедиа форматов и платформу для загрузки, создания и распространения собственного видеоконтента (интернет-телевидение), основанную на технологиях Mozilla (с использованием XUL Runner) и VLC. В Miro встроен BitTorrent-клиент, имеются средства синхронизации с портативными устройствами на базе платформы Android, поддерживается организация потокового вещания в локальной сети, реализованы инструменты для просмотра и публикации информации в популярных сетевых сервисах, таких как YouTube, Google Video и Dailymotion.
Как известно, Фонд свободного ПО рекомендует использовать в названиях Linux-диструбитивов формулировку GNU/Linux, вместо Linux, подчеркивая таким образом значимость входящих в дистрибутив GNU-компонентов, таких как компилятор GCC и системная библиотека Glibc. Педро Корте-Реаль (Pedro Côrte-Real) провел исследование вопроса, какую долю приложения GNU занимают в общем объеме программ современных дистрибутивов Linux. Проанализировав состав базового репозитория "main" дистрибутива Ubuntu 11.04 был сделан вывод, что приложения GNU составляют 8% от рассмотренного объема кода (в выборке фигурировало число строк кода).
С целью ускорения повсеместного внедрения протокола IPv6 восьмого июня проводится всемирный день тестирования IPv6 . В течение суток все принимающие участие в акции ресурсы активируют IPv6 на своих первичных сайтах. В тестировании примут участие более 400 компаний , среди которых такие крупнейшие интернет-ресурсы как Google.com, Gmail, YouTube, Facebook, Akamai, Yahoo!, AOL, Bing, Meebo, Cisco и Mozilla.
На конференции O'Reilly Velocity объявлено об обеспечении поддержки протокола SPDY во всех сервисах Google, поддерживающих использование SSL-соединений. Данный факт можно рассматривать как начало широкомасштабного внедрения протокола SPDY , представляющего собой надстройку над протоколом HTTP, позволяющую минимизировать задержку соединения между клиентом и сервером. По оценке Google использование протокола SPDY позволило увеличить скорость отдачи контента поддерживающим данный протокол клиентам на 15%. В некоторых ситуациях скорость может возрастать до 50%.
В библиотеке crypt_blowfish 1.1 , используемой для хэширования паролей в таких дистрибутивах, как ALT Linux, Owl и SUSE, а также для генерации хэшей в PHP 5.3.0+, исправлена ошибка , присутствовавшая в коде на протяжении 13 лет и заметно снижавшая стойкость паролей, содержащих восьмибитовые символы. Проблема была выявлена в процессе тестирования эффективности John the Ripper - разработчики тестового комплекта обратили внимание, что для генерируемого с одними и теми же параметрами пароля, хэш функция отличается для реализаций bcrypt в OpenBSD и библиотеке crypt_blowfish.
После двух лет разработки началось альфа-тестирование новой ветки интерпретатора языка программирования PHP 5.4, в которой добавлены новые языковые конструкции и удалены устаревшие возможности. Ветка 5.4 не обеспечивает полную совместимость на уровне API и конфигурации, поэтому может потребоваться модификация приложений и серверных настроек (например, удалена поддержка Safe mode и register_globals). Представленная версия позиционируется только для начального тестирования и ознакомления с новыми возможностями. Разработка ветки PHP 5.4 еще не завершена, а API не стабилизирован. Через 4 недели планируется второй альфа-выпуск.
Европейское космическое агентство анонсировало проведение пилотного проекта SOCIS (Summer Of Code In Space), напоминающей по своей сути Google Summer Of Code, но нацеленного на участие студентов в разработке открытых проектов, связанных с космосом. Размер вознаграждения , на которое могут рассчитывать студенты - 4000 евро, их них 1000 выплачивается авансом (для сравнения, в GSoC студент получает 5000$, а его наставник - $500).
К 4-х летию проекта выпущен релиз дистрибутива Calculate Linux 11.6 , созданного на основе Gentoo Linux, поддерживающего непрерывный цикл выпуска обновлений и оптимизированного для быстрого развёртывания в корпоративной среде. Дистрибутив доступен в 6 редакциях: Calculate Linux Desktop с рабочим столом KDE (CLD), GNOME (CLDG) и XFCE (CLDX), Calculate Directory Server (CDS), Calculate Linux Scratch (CLS) и Calculate Scratch Server (CSS).
Майкл Стоунбрейкер ( Michael Stonebraker ), один из основоположников теории баз данных, принимавший участие в разработке архитектуры СУБД Ingres, Informix, PostgreSQL, SciDB и VoltDB , рассуждая о масштабировании СУБД, упомянул, что поддержание огромной и сложной реализации MySQL в Facebook "хуже, чем смерть" и есть только один выход из сложившейся проблемы - сделать невозможное и переписать весь код. Эта проблема касается и многих других web-компаний, которые начинают с малого, а затем увеличиваются до огромных размеров.
В последние дни июля, в рамках празднования международного Дня системного администратора, одновременно в разных местах будет проведено сразу шесть фестивалей, интересных разным категориям приверженцев свободного ПО и системным администраторам.
Исследователи из Университета штата Мичиган и Университета Ватерлоу представили начальную реализацию программного комплекса Telex , предназначенного для обхода систем интернет-цензуры, используемых для блокирования нежелательных интернет-ресурсов в некоторых странах мира. По словам создателей их система будет прозрачна для пользователей, абсолютно невидима для межсетевых экранов и очень трудна в блокировании.
Ровно год назад на конференции DEFCON18 двое бывших сотрудников военно-воздушных сил США представили тестовый образец беспилотного летательного аппарата, способного самостоятельно, без необходимости в удаленном управлении, собирать данные о ближайших WiFi-сетях и взламывать их защиту. В этом году на конференциях DEFCON19 и Black Hat будет представлена улучшенная окончательная версия этого устройства с расширенными возможностями и способностью к перехвату GSM-сигнала.
Представлен первый тестовый выпуск интерпретатора Ruby 1.9.3, важным изменением в котором стала смена лицензии на код. Ранее Ruby распространялся под двумя лицензиями - "GPLv2" и "Ruby", начиная с версии Ruby 1.9.3 код будет распространяться под лицензиями BSD ("2-clause BSDL") и "Ruby". В качестве причины смены лицензии называется желание обеспечить совместимость кода, одновременно с лицензиями GPLv3 и BSD.